Copycat: Anthro vs. Target

As much as I love Anthropologie, sometimes their prices are just ridiculous. I mean $58 for a sheer tank top! Really! So I spotted this copycat version at Target a few weeks ago. It has the same cute little pocket on the front and the racer back design. Now obviously, the material isn't as good of quality at Target vs. Anthro and the colors differ somewhat but I still think the Target version is cute. I actually tried it on awhile back and liked it but they didn't have my size available. Also, my Target has had them on the sale rack lately for $7.00! You can't beat that.
